COCONUT QUINDIM
A baked Brazilian dessert with creamy coconut set custard, similar to flan
Provided by Jennifer Joyce
Categories Dessert
Time 45m
Yield Makes 4 small cakes
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Heat oven to 180C/160C fan/gas 4. Rub 4 ramekins, about 175ml capacity, or dariole moulds liberally with the soft butter. Sprinkle with the caster sugar to coat.
- In a medium bowl, press the egg yolks through a wire sieve and mix with the coconut milk, sugar, coconut and vanilla. Pour into ramekins and place in a large roasting tin in the oven.
- Pour water into the roasting tin to three-quarters up the ramekins so it acts like a bain marie or water bath for the quindim. Bake for 30-35 mins until the tops are golden. Take the ramekins out of the water and leave to cool for 5 mins.
- Chill for 4 hrs and then run a knife around the edge. Place a plate on top and turn out the quindims to serve.

QUINDIM - BRAZILIAN COCONUT CUSTARD RECIPE - (4.4/5)
Provided by coconutrecipes
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Pre-heat oven to 350 degrees ºF. Boil about 4 cups of water. Butter a regular size muffin pan with extra butter and dust with extra sugar. You will need to butter and dust with sugar just 9 molds, which is the amount of quindins you are getting with this recipe. In a small saucepan add water, sugar, vanilla extract or scrapped vanilla bean (add the bean to the water also) and bring to a boil. After it starts boiling, set the timer for 5 minutes. After the time has passed, remove the liquid from heat, remove the beans, if using, and strain the liquid to a medium bowl, add butter and let it cool. Mix the egg yolks and the dried coconut and add this mixture to the cooled liquid. Mix well and pour into the prepared muffin pans, about 3/4 full. Prepare a water bath by pouring boiling water into a cooking sheet and setting the muffin pan on top. Bake for 22 minutes. Remove from oven, let it cool for 5 minutes. After that pass a knife or a spatula around the custard to loosen a bit. Place another cooking sheet on top of the muffin pan and invert. The custards should come out easily. Enjoy this dessert at room temperature. Can be stored in the refrigerator for a few days, if it lasts! Recipe submitted by Sirlei, Athens, OH
QUINDIM
Quindim is a delicious Brazilian dessert. My Granddad used to make this for me and my family.
Provided by Katt Lopes Vallee
Categories World Cuisine Recipes Latin American South American Brazilian
Time 1h10m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Preheat an o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- Mix the sugar, coconut, and butter in a bowl. Stir in the egg yolks and the egg white; beat until well combined. Pour the mixture into a 9 inch pie plate. Place the pie plate in a large roasting pan. Pour enough boiling water into the bottom of the roasting pan to reach about half-way up the side of the pie plate.
-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own on top, about 30 minutes. Allow to cool completely before turning out onto a serving dish. Refrigerate until serving.

COCONUT/EGG PIE (QUINDIM)
Another Brazilian recipe. This is my choice for dessert, as it's simple!!!! I will serve this with fresh or poached fruit.
Provided by JustJanS
Categories Dessert
Time 40m
Yield 6-8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Preheat your oven to 350f.
- In the bowl of your electric mixer, combine the sugar, coconut and butter.
- Gradually add the egg yolks, one at a time.
- Lastly, fold in the beaten egg white.
- Pour the mixture into a 9-inch pie plate.
- Place this in a roasting pan and fill with boiling water to half way up the pie dish.
- Bake for 30 minutes or until set and golden brown.
- Turn the pie out on a serving dish.
- You want to present it upside down (ie. the browned coconut will form the base).
- Refrigerate.
